Ingredients
| 1 lb | ground beef |
| 1 can(s) | refried beans (large or regular can depending on your preference!) |
| 1 can(s) | cream of chicken soup |
| 1 can(s) | cream of mushroom soup |
| 1 can(s) | red enchilada sauce, mild or hot! |
| 8 oz | chunky salsa, mild or hot! |
| 8 | 10 inch flour tortillas |
| 2 c | cheddar cheese, shredded |

Directions
brown hamburger in large skillet, drain off fat.add 1 can refried beans to skillet. If you love beans go ahead and use the 28 ounce size! warm through and mix with the meat. set aside.in glass mixing bowl, mix both cans of soup, enchilada sauce, and salsa. stir till well blended.pour one ladle full of sauce into the bottom of a 9 x 13 inch baking dish.divide meat and beans into 8 parts, fill tortillas and roll up burrito style, place in baking dish seam side down.pour remaining sauce over enchiladas, covering all exposed bits of tortilla!Bake on 350* for about 25 minutes. Remove from oven, spread shredded cheddar over tortillas and return to oven for app 10 minutes until cheese is melted and yummy!serve with sour cream if desired, maybe some lettuce and tomato??
